Why this page shows two different percentages. The 8% in the header counts how many C5 (Germany) controls carry at least one candidate mapping in the graph, before any review. The crosswalk percentage counts something stricter: how many APRA CPS 220 Risk Management controls are actually evidenced, after a pass that argued against each mapping and kept only what survived. They answer different questions and they are not meant to agree.
A crosswalk narrows the work. It does not replace an audit, and your assessor may take a different view on individual controls. Mappings between frameworks are judgements, not text printed in either standard, which is why every claim in the report shows its reasoning. Questions go to support@theartofservice.com.

What are the key differences between C5 (Germany) and APRA CPS 220 Risk Management?
C5 (Germany) has 121 controls across its framework, while APRA CPS 220 Risk Management covers 40 controls. Direct mapping analysis identifies 10 overlapping controls (8% coverage). The frameworks diverge most significantly in C5: Operations, where 24 C5 (Germany) controls have no direct APRA CPS 220 Risk Management equivalent.
How many controls map between C5 (Germany) and APRA CPS 220 Risk Management?
Of 121 total C5 (Germany) controls, 10 map directly to APRA CPS 220 Risk Management controls, representing 8% coverage. The remaining 111 controls represent compliance gaps requiring additional documentation or compensating controls to satisfy both frameworks simultaneously.
What are the compliance gaps when mapping C5 (Germany) to APRA CPS 220 Risk Management?
111 C5 (Germany) controls have no direct equivalent in APRA CPS 220 Risk Management. The highest concentration of gaps is in C5: Operations with 24 unmapped controls. These gaps represent areas where additional controls, policies, or documentation must be created to achieve compliance with both frameworks.
